Feds sue AmerisourceBergen over ‘hundreds of thousands’ of alleged opioid violations

DOJ officials say the drug wholesaler could face “billions of dollars” in penalties for failing to report diversion of prescription opioid pain medications shipped to pharmacies across the U.S.
